当正则表达式为空时,为什么输入开始时不会分割输入

时间:2014-12-15 04:07:25

标签: java regex split

我找到了一种简洁的方法来提取字符串的所有字符(如字符串):

String[] chars = "abc".split(""); // "a", "b", "c"

我期望第一个学期空白,但令我惊讶的是,在输入开始时没有分开,即使在输入开始时空白匹配 - 即在{{1之间}和^

相反,非空白正则表达式在开始时匹配

"a"

为什么输入开始时空白的正则表达式分裂(即匹配)?

0 个答案:

没有答案